Have a MPI stage 1 kit. Heres my question in the warm shop when i start it up the boost reading on the prologger is 0 or building a little boost. When I start is where i ride in the cold i see a -1 or so on the prologger for a boost number. Sled still builds boost and runs good just seeing negative numbers at idle when in cold weather or outside riding for that matter. I was wondering if anyone has experenced this also or if I should start looking for a leak in the system somewhere.
 

Super or Turbo??

I know on my turbo at idle it is common to see negative numbers, because it is reading the vacuum, but once you hit the throttle it goes right up.
 
HAHA, no supers dont build boost at idle. There is still a vacuum even at slow speeds. Those are your negative numbers and yes its ok to see at slow speeds.
 
If you want to be proper you are pulling inches of mercury or Hg at idle. You are on the vacuum side of the throttle plates, when you dump your throttle you build big vacuum opening your blow off valve. My turbo pulls about -7 Hg at idle. ;)! Shad
